MAKING PAYMENTS

Making Your First Payment and Subsequent Payments

  • Your first installment and deposit will need to be paid in full. This was due August 1st per your lease contract.
  • Subsequent installments are due on the 1st of every month. Your installment is considered late after the 1st and will receive a late fee if paid after midnight on the 4th resulting in an automatic $75 late fee per your lease.
  • Your installment should be paid through your resident portal. Alternatively, it can be paid in person by check or money order. Cash is not accepted.
  • Checks can be dropped off, brought in person to the front desk, or mailed in and are credited upon receipt. Any payments submitted by mail should be addressed to the leasing office at: 1435 West 800 South Orem, UT 84058 ATT: Wesley Eldredge
  • All checks should be made out to The Axis and must include what the check is for, your first and last name, and your full unit number (e.g., John Smith, October 2019 rent, #A224)

PACKING TIPS & WHAT TO BRING

Instructions and Tips

To make the move-in process as efficient and easy as possible, here are some helpful instructions and tips.

  • Ensure that your items are packed securely in boxes or containers that are easy to carry. Well-packed items allow you and our volunteers to move all of your items quickly and efficiently to your room. Do not pack your belongings in garbage bags.
  • Clearly mark all of your items with your first and last name to ensure your belongings are directed properly.
  • Don’t pack things in alcohol or liquor boxes.
  • Do not bring family pets with you.
  • Parking is extremely limited during the move-in weekend. Our unloading spaces cannot accommodate hitched trailers due to limited maneuverability. Therefore only ONE car is allowed per student for move-in.
  • Once you get your roommate assignment, contact them and discuss what large items each of you are planning to bring to campus. This way you can avoid overcrowding the room and having duplicate items!

PLEASE NOTE: At no time may you leave your car unattended in an unloading zone due to fire code.

What Should I NOT Bring?

  • Candles, incense, and/or oil burners
  • Extension cords longer than 10 feet
  • Pets – other than fish in 5 gallon or smaller tanks
  • Furniture of any kind, including but not limited to, desks, chairs, mattresses, beds, waterbeds, tables, and office chairs)
  • Drum sets or large musical equipment
  • Barbecues
  • Gas-powered equipment
  • Weapons and simulated weapons (for example, firearms, knives, Swiss Army knives, pellet guns, paintball guns, machete, firecrackers, and capguns)

Parking Information

Per your lease, if you do not have a parking permit at The Axis, you are not allowed a car on the property. All parking is assigned and covered. Parking in a spot that you are not assigned will result in a car boot (wheel lock) or your vehicle being towed.

Upon move-in, you will receive a temporary parking pass from management. Please hang this on your rear-view mirror until you are given a permanent pass for the year.

To receive your permit, you must present your valid DMV Vehicle Registration showing that the vehicle is registered to YOU as the resident.

The permit types will be explained below.  You may park ONLY in your permitted parking area or space.

Different types of parking

  • Covered Assigned Parking (referenced above)
  • Unassigned Open Parking
    • This parking is for guests and located on the north-east end next to the commons area and pool. Guests will need to stop by the management office and get a guest parking pass.
    • Some street parking is available s well on 800 south.
  • Future Resident Parking
    • This parking is not intended for current residents and is located on the east side of the leasing office.
